March Madness: Men’s basketball earns No. 5 seed

The Owls were selected as the No. 5 seed in the Midwest bracket and will play the winner of 12 seeds California and South Florida on Friday in Nashville, Tenn for the second round of the NCAA tournament.

North Carolina is the No. 1 seed in the Midwest and will play the winner of a first round game between 16 seeds Lamar and Vermont. The No. 2 seeded Kansas Jayhawks will face No. 15 Detroit.

The following matchups round out the Midwest bracket: No. 8 vs. No. 9 Alabama, No. 4 Michigan vs. No. 13 Ohio, No. 7 Saint Mary’s vs. No. 10 Purdue, No. 3 Georgetown vs. No. 14 Belmont and No. 6 San Diego State vs. No. 11 N.C. State.

The other No. 1 seeds in the tournament are Kentucky, Michigan St. and Syracuse.

Three other Atlantic Ten Conference teams earned a spot in the “Big Dance” including No. 9 seed St. Louis, No. 10 seed Xavier and the A-10 tournament champion No. 14 St. Bonaventure.

Drexel was one of the teams left out of the tournament along with Miami, Northwestern, Seton Hall, Mississippi State, Nevada and Washington.
